    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ES

    1. To assist the teacher in providing the care, welfare, and safety of the students. Assist in maintaining appropriate classroom activities and environment in order that students may learn effectively. Tutors students with special needs; maintains files and records as directed. Assists students with special physical needs

    2. Assists with learning activities within the general education and/or special education classroom

    3. Monitors classroom assignments given by the teacher

    4. Maintains confidential classroom student files and records

    5. Assists with inventory and accounting procedures of special education classroom materials

    6. Assists with the implementation of instruction modifications per the Individualized Education Plan

    7. Communicates with teachers and parents regarding the students needs and progress

    8. Assists with the medical needs of students

    9. Assists teachers during field trips

    10. Assists with student testing

    11. Prepares materials for classroom use

    12. Assists nurse with vision and hearing screenings

    13. May accompany the teacher on home visits or homebound instruction

    14. Assists with oral hygiene and personal hygiene (e.g., change diapers, feminine hygiene, and clothing as needed)

    15. Assists students with feeding as necessary

    16. Positions students from wheelchair to chair, toilet, etc.

    17. Maintain confidentiality of information regarding students, staff, parents and school issues

    18. Provide a welcoming atmosphere for students, staff, parents and community

    19. Perform responsibilities in an ethical and professional manner

    20. Maintain punctual and regular attendance

    21. Perform other related duties as assigned

    K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S AND ABILITIES REQUIRED

    To perform the job successfully, an individual must be able to perform each essential duty satisfactorily. The qualifications for this job description are representative of the knowledge, skill and/or ability required.

    Education / Certificate

    1. Associate of Arts degree or paraprofessional certification required

    2. Must obtain and maintain CPR and first aid certification

    3. Must sign an AHCSS Provider Participation Agreement and obtain a provider number as required

    4. Must have and maintain a valid IVP Arizona Fingerprint Clearance Card



    Experience

    1. Prior experience working with special needs children desired

    Communication Skills

    1. Must possess a positive attitude toward students, teachers, staff and parents/guardians

    2. Must possess the ability to take and follow directions

    3. Must be proficient in the use of the English language, both verbal and written

    4. Must possess a warmth and understanding for special needs students

    Computer Skills

    1. Must possess basic computing and clerical skills
